'01 Regal Wiper "Park Module"?

I left my wipers "up" over night, and had 4 inches of snow on the car in the morning. When I turned the key on, the wipers came down, but got jammed in the snow build up. I've replaced the wiper motor (twice, with the same results) and now, the intermittent wipers do the pause at the top of the travel rather than down and out of the way. Also, when I turn them off, they won't go down the final bit...they won't "park". A tranny mechanic (another story) said it was most likely the park module for the wipers. Is there such a thing, and if so, where the heck is it?

I believe the park module referred to is the wiper circuit board that is part of the wiper motor assembly but you've changed that twice. It sounds more like possible mechanical damage to the transmission part due to the weight of the snow or there is a metal tab located at the wiper arm base and motor that could get bent out of shape causing a similar problem. The tab is supposed to be at a 90 degree angle. On the latter, the typical symptoms is the wipers stay straight up and do not park when turned off.
